Proximity sensors are devices used to detect the presence or absence of objects or materials within their detection range without physical contact. These sensors rely on various detection principles, including electromagnetic, capacitive, inductive, and optical methods, to sense changes in the surrounding environment. Proximity sensors are widely used in industrial automation, robotics, automotive systems, and consumer electronics for applications such as object detection, positioning, and level sensing. They offer fast response times, high accuracy, and robust construction, making them indispensable components in modern electronic systems.
